  4. 3 de out. de 2016 · The Late Period of Ancient Egypt (525-332 BCE) begins after the Assyrian invasions, which is marked by the dwindling power of Egyptian rulers and incessant warfare. The Egyptian royalty fought one another for supremacy using Greek mercenaries who would as easily fight for one side as another.
